Use your smartphone in the office? Then check out these six great apps, essential for all business users.

Six essential business apps for smartphone users
Office2

£3.49, iPhone
Office2 is a new entrant into the world of Office doc apps for the iPhone and represents excellent value for money. With access to Google Docs and MobileMe it also offers flexibility when managing and storing your most needed data.

Six essential business apps for smartphone users
Tether

£33.75, BlackBerry
Sometimes you need a laptop when away from the office and Tether is the ideal companion for BlackBerry users. It masks the tethering nature of your use and as such allows you to use your standard data plan for connecting when out and about.

Six essential business apps for smartphone users
Handy Expense

$14.95, Symbian
Handy Expense takes away the hassle of keeping your expenses up to date and also makes reporting a doddle. It is not only a time saver, but potentially a money saver too.

Six essential business apps for smartphone users
Task2Gather

$0.99, Windows Mobile
This app works as an effective task manager, but its killer feature is the way it can help you collaborate with others on projects. It can be used for simple task duties or to bring many people together to achieve an important goal.

Six essential business apps for smartphone users
REXconnect

$14.95, BlackBerry
REXconnect brings all of the core BlackBerry functions together by allowing you to send data from one app to another with one click. It takes some getting used to, but is ideal for serious smartphone users.

Six essential business apps for smartphone users
RepliGo Reader

$7.95, Android
RepliGo Reader is by far the most advanced PDF viewer for the Android platform and is competitively priced as well. If you use PDF files a lot, you need this app.
